(x) Pair: Stoker R. Denzy, Royal Navy

Queen's South Africa 1899-1902 (R. Deuzy, Sto. H.M.S. Terrible) note surname spelling; China 1900 (R. Denzy. Sto., H.M.S. Terrible.), contact wear, nearly very fine (2)

R. Denzy is listed on both the South Africa and China Medal rolls, there is no R. Deuzy listed on the South Africa Roll. In these two conflicts the Terrible landed shore parties including two 4.7 inch guns which took part in the Siege of Ladysmith. On both rolls it is noted that the medals were sent to Denzy aboard Terrible on 22 September 1902.
